First of all thanks for putting so much effort in this Suchith! I think it makes a lot of sense to award good work of a student, a teacher or another type of professional using OSGeo / FOSS4G software.

My concern with the direction currently taken is that the prizes are suddenly A LOT of prizes. We go from 0 to 10+ prizes and from a budget of 0$ to something 5 digits. We also run the risk of awarding modest achievements because we have a lot of money & prizes and lack serious competition for them because they are so many. I think it is of higher value if the number of competitions is (very) limited (at least in this startup phase) and competition is fierce so win it. I doubt that throwing lots of prize money around will work in a positive way.

For me (and GeoCat) another concern is that the prize I proposed originally is diluted a lot in value. We do sponsor OSGeo Foundation, FOSS4G conferences, local chapters and local events. The prize is something new and it feels uncomfortable to "pay double"; directly through the proposed prize and indirectly as OSGeo sponsor.

Let me put some pro's and con's of keeping it small at first below:

Pro's:
- More attention can be given by the judging committee
- High profile for the winner(s)
- Gain experience with establishing a good competition
- Safe money that could be invested in code sprints, other marketing, professionalizing OSGeo, etc
- Keep high value for sponsors (yes, also for e.g. GeoCat)

Con's:
- Local events may have no competition unless they find their own sponsors and set up their own competition and judging committee (actually I consider the last part as something positive, since there will be more dedication to ensure a successful competition is all resources are local. Both the organizing committee and the sponsors have more incentive to make it a success)
- Potentially less local event options to fund a competition

It is important to me the committee and the Board discuss the above. An overly enthusiastic start of competitions is IMHO a threat to its success. I therefor propose to start small and after some time (some years!?) evaluate and possibly expand.
